Speaky is a browser extension for Google Chrome and Firefox that reads web articles aloud with a female voice. It converts website text into natural sounding speech to provide an accessible reading experience.

QT Lite is a free, open source IDE for coding in C++ and Qt. It provides basic editing, debugging, and project management features for developing Qt applications on Linux, Windows, and macOS.
